DO NOT EAT HERE! Waitress seemed to scoff at my request to denote an allergy and inform kitchen staff, so I asked to speak to a manager. A kitchen employee (I assume a manager) came out and I asked them to take precautions and wash the GF utensils. He said they would. A couple hours later the symptoms hit: this is the worst glutening I have had in a long time--this is full range of symptoms. Much more than a bit of flour dust settled on my plate. We called to inform the manager that it seemed the staff had blatantly disregarded my food allergy. She said that policy for a gluten free order is to inform a house manager, who then comes to the table, oversees the cooking, and brings plate out his or herself. THIS DID NOT HAPPEN, nor has it ever happened at an Olive Garden. Not safe and total discrimination against my illness by the waitress.

My experience tonight at Olive Garden was excellent. The waitress was knowledgeable about my options. Then the manager came over and acknowledged that I had requested for gluten-free options and insured me that they would change gloves to maximize safety. Then a third person came over to serve food and he pointed out that it was gluten-free and that they changed their gloves when making my food. I don't have allergies, but I am sensitive to gluten. I don't know if it would be safe for celiac, but it was safe for me.
